Avalon on Ice: Experience the Holiday Classic Skating Rink in Atlanta

Avalon on Ice: Experience the Holiday Classic Skating Rink in Atlanta Atlanta Metro Alpharetta

Tis’ the season to lace up your skates and glide into the holiday spirit at Avalon on Ice!

Our monumental Rockefeller-inspired ice skating rink is back and we can’t wait to hit the rink with you. Please note, we are continuing to monitor the COVID-19 situation closely and the well-being of our community is always our top priority.

Hours:

Monday – Friday: 3PM to 10PM

Saturdays: 10AM to 10PM

Sundays: 12PM to 7PM

Holidays (November 23-November 27 & December 21-January 4, January 18): 10AM to 10PM

Pricing:

General Admission: $18/person includes skates

Children (9 years old & under): $14/child includes skates
